Form 4: Home Bancshares Director Robert Adcock Jr. Gifts 7,400 Shares to Charity

Sentiment:

SEC Form 4 Filing


Director Robert Adcock Jr. of Home Bancshares Inc. reports gifting 7,400 shares of common stock to charity.

Summary

  • On October 17, 2024, Robert H. Adcock Jr., a director of Home Bancshares Inc. (HOMB), reported a transaction involving the gifting of 7,400 shares of common stock.
  • The shares were disposed of at a price of $0, indicating a donation.
  • Following the transaction, Adcock directly owns 6,000 shares of restricted stock and indirectly owns 1,143,970 shares through the Robert H. Adcock Trust, 220,060 shares through the Carol Adcock Trust and 79,426 shares through an IRA.
